Fitness soup in a multicooker
4 servings
50 minutes
Fitness soup in a multicooker is a light and nutritious dish, perfect for healthy eating. It is based on fresh vegetables: broccoli, cauliflower, carrots, and onions that give the soup tenderness and rich flavor. Corn adds a light sweetness, while spices provide pleasant aromatic notes. Cooking in a multicooker preserves maximum nutrients, and the soup's texture remains soft and harmonious. This soup is ideal for those watching their figure but not wanting to sacrifice taste and variety in their diet.

1
Drain the liquid from the corn, dice the carrot into 0.5 cm cubes, chop the onion and green onion, and separate the cauliflower and broccoli into florets.
- Canned corn: 20 g
- Carrot: 40 g
- Onion: 40 g
- Green onions: 3 g
- Cauliflower: 80 g
- Broccoli cabbage: 80 g
2
Place all ingredients (except green onions) in the multicooker bowl, add water, salt, spices and mix.
- Water: 600 ml
- Salt: to taste
- Spices: to taste
3
Close the lid. Press the 'Menu' button to select the 'SOUP - STEWING' program, then press the 'Cooking Time' button to set the time to 40 minutes.
4
Press the 'Start' button and cook until the program ends.
5
Sprinkle the ready soup with green onions.
